Description

This view from the upper end of the Carolina Wood Turning property is looking across the Tuckasegee River toward what was then NC 10. The hill beyond is the current location of the Scenic View Motel along US 19 just southwest of downtown Bryson City. The photographer, "Doc" Kelly Bennett (1890-1974), was a prominent pharmacist in Swain County, NC. Owner of the Bryson City Drug Company, Bennett served as alderman and mayor of Bryson City, on the Swain County Board of Education, as well as several terms as NC State Senator and NC State Representative. He participated in numerous other initiatives and organizations. Known as the "Apostle of the Smokies," Bennett was an instrumental figure in the movement to create the Great Smoky Mountains National Park. He was also an avid photographer, skillfully documenting a wide variety of people, places, and events in Swain County and the surrounding area.
